My advice is to stay away from a non-running bike and buy a running, fuel injected bike. The 93 will be a carburetor bike. With this crap ethanol fuel we get these days, in a month, the carb will be varnished up if you don't ride it often. What you will spend getting a used engine (lord knows what condition it will be in) plus labor to install, you can avoid the hassle and guess work and will be money ahead getting a much newer bike that runs!
